OBJECTIVE & FILL IN THE BLANKS OF LINKAGE AND CROSSING OVER
Multiple Choice Questions (MCQs)
I. The phenomenon in which genes are present on the same chromosomes is:
(a) Cross over (b) Segregation (c) Linkage(d) assortment
- The linked gene does not follow:
(a) Cross over (b) Segregation (c) Linkage(d) assortment
- The linkage groups in man are:(a) 46 (b) 23 (c) 22 (d) 24
- The linkage group of sickle cell anemia, leukemia and albinism is present on chromosome:
(a) 10 (b) 11 (c) 12 (d) 13
- The gene linkage minimize the chances of: (a) Cross over (b) Segregation(c) recombination(d) assortment
- Gene A and B are linked gene. Which of following gametes show recombination?
(a) AB (b) ab (c) Ab (b) ab
- There is 30% recombination frequency between two genes. The distance between them in unit map is:
(a) 15 (b) 30 (c) 60 (d) 80
- There are 80% parental and 20% recombinant in a cross. Its recombinant frequency is:
(a) 10% (b) 20% (c) 40% (d) 80%
Answers:I. (c) 2. (d) 3. (b) 4. (b) 5. (c) 6. (a) 7. (b) 8. (b)
Fill in blanks
- All the genes located on the same chromosome are linked to
each other. This phenomenon of staying together of all the
genes of a chromosome is called______________

- A chromosome carries its linked genes en bloc in the form of a______________.
- The exchange of segments between non-sister chromatids of homologous chromosomes during meiosis is called___________.
- Linked genes can be separated by______________
- Two genes are strongly linked if they have closer gene__________.
- The proportion of recombinant types between two gene pairs as compared to the sum of all combinations is called cross over or_____________ frequency.
- The two linked genes A and B with a 20% recombinationfrequency must be____________ apart.
- Crossing over produces genetic___________ among offspring.
- Ans:
1. Linkage 2. linkage group3. crossing over 4. crossing over
5. loci 6. recombination7. 20 8. variation
